Pea interviews Christine, a 43-year-old Filipina who looks much younger than her age, about her relationship with a muscular, fit foreign man named Michael who turned out to be an extraordinarily stingy doctor. This is Part 1 of a two-part story that chronicles how Christine's devotion and desire to prove she wasn't a gold digger led her to bankroll her own side of a relationship with a man who wouldn't spend a peso on her.

How Christine met Michael β€” no dating app, just real life ​

  • Christine was handing out flyers at a mall where she worked
  • Michael approached her, asked her name, came back the next day, and asked for her number
  • Christine had never had a foreign boyfriend before and was excited that a foreigner was interested
  • Michael was around 60 but looked about 45 β€” very muscular and attractive to Christine
  • She gave him her number and he invited her out to explore the city

Their first outing and the street food dynamic ​

  • Michael asked to be taken somewhere to eat, but specifically asked for something other than a restaurant
  • Christine took him to a karinderia (local street food area where "common people" eat)
  • She assumed he'd already eaten at enough restaurants and wanted to try something new
  • He turned out to be an adventurous eater β€” which made Christine think he was open-minded

Michael's visits and travel pattern ​

  • He visited the Philippines once a year, staying about 3 months each time
  • He was exploring whether to relocate/retire to the Philippines but wasn't committed yet
  • Christine kept her job but got leave from a supportive boss to travel with Michael
  • They visited Baguio, Cebu, and Bohol together
  • The relationship became romantic quickly β€” he gave her flowers and was affectionate (kissing, holding hands)

The stolen hotel flowers β€” an early sign ​

  • Michael gave Christine flowers, which she found romantic
  • But the flowers didn't look like a proper bouquet β€” they looked like they were taken from the hotel's arrangements
  • Christine chose to see it as sweet and endearing: "At least he has the effort"
  • Pea finds this both funny and telling

Physical intimacy was limited ​

  • Michael liked touching, caressing, and kissing, but wasn't that interested in sex
  • Christine notes he wasn't really "into that" despite sleeping together
  • This is mentioned matter-of-factly as one of the unusual aspects of the relationship

When the stinginess became undeniable β€” the Cebu trip ​

  • Michael invited Christine to Cebu but told her she'd need to buy her own plane ticket if she wanted to come
  • Christine bought the ticket because she loved him and wanted to prove she wasn't after his money
  • They stayed at a 1,500 peso/night hotel (quite cheap)
  • Michael refused to order room service β€” even late at night after sightseeing, he'd insist on going downstairs to find street food
  • If they couldn't find food (because everything was closed), they'd just starve until morning
  • Christine was buying her own food on all their trips β€” even from the very first outings together
  • She never asked him to buy her food because "Who am I to ask?"

Christine's internal justification ​

  • She didn't want Michael to think she was a "typical Filipina gold digger"
  • She knew she had a job and could afford her own expenses
  • She was trying to prove her independence and that her love was genuine
  • She wondered if his stinginess was just a cultural difference

The doctor reveal β€” and it didn't change anything ​

  • During their second year together, Michael revealed he was a doctor with a medical mission group
  • Christine confirmed it by Googling him and finding his name online
  • Despite knowing he was a doctor (and presumably well-off), his behavior didn't change
  • Pea: "So he was a stingy doctor"

The Bohol betrayal β€” sent home while he partied with friends ​

  • Michael's doctor friends planned a trip to Bohol
  • Instead of inviting Christine, Michael suggested she go back to her hometown because she'd been away from work too long
  • Christine thanked him for being understanding about her work obligations
  • One of the doctor friends later told Christine: "So you're not coming with us to Bohol?"
  • That's how she found out Michael had deliberately excluded her
  • When confronted, Michael admitted he didn't invite her because the group had to pre-pay for a tour package and he didn't want to cover her share
  • He then sent her photos from Bohol of him having a great time with "the boys"

Christine still held on ​

  • Even after the Bohol incident, she stayed because she was "still hoping he will realize I'm not just a girl who needs"
  • Michael told her he'd never had a girlfriend like her β€” one who could "afford her own way" and didn't cost him anything
  • Pea suspects this was manipulation to keep her paying her own way
  • Christine acknowledges it might have been, but says "that didn't stop me"

The cliffhanger ending ​

  • Michael messages Christine from Cebu saying he's sick and needs her help
  • After having a blast in Bohol with the boys, he's now alone and ill in a hotel
  • Christine immediately books the first morning flight β€” at her own expense, of course
  • Pea ends the episode here, promising the "shocking conclusion" in three days
